
Serial Connecting via RS-232 or RS-485
COM Port Settings
In default working mode, the camera can connect to a VISCA controller via an RS-232 or RS-485 serial interface.
The applicable COM port settings are (where '*' stands for 'Default value'):
RS-232
• Baudrate: 2400/4800/9600*/115200
• Start bit: 1 bit
• Data bit: 8 bits
• Stop bit: 1 bit
RS-485 (half-duplex mode)
• Baudrate: 2400/4800/9600*
• Start bit: 1 bit
• Data bit: 8 bits
• Stop bit: 1 bit

RS-232 Network Connection
Execute the following step to connect the controller to the back of the camera(s) via RS-232:
1.
Make the connection using
daisy chaining
network architecture. Keep in mind that the maximum
cable length for RS-232 is 10-15m.
